What is a dowel hole solidworks?

Dowel holes are used to align components in assemblies. You can choose from standard diameters, or assign custom diameters appropriate to your industry. To insert the dowel hole: Click Hole Wizard. (Features toolbar).

Are dowel pins hardened through?

Due to the high hardness design of the pin’s surface, a dowel should be pressed into a reamed hole with a hammer made of softer material, rather than hammered or driven. This prevents the pin from shattering and causing injury.

What type of steel is used for dowel pins?

Most metal dowel pins are made of steel. With that said, they aren’t all made of the same type of steel. Some dowel pins are made of high-carbon steel, while others are made of stainless steel or even zinc-plated steel.

What is a dowel pin hole?

Updated: Sep 30, 2020. Dowel pins are useful for locating a part into a repeatable, fixed position. They are often used to align parts that need to be more precise than simply lining up screws, as screw holes generally are used for fastening, and not precise alignment.

What is dowel pin and its function?

fastening device



Hardened and precisely shaped dowel pins are used to keep machine components in accurate alignment; they are also used as location guides for adjacent machine parts and to keep the two sections of a punch and die in alignment.

How is dowel made?

This process is quick and easy and involves two machines. One machine is responsible for whittling strips of wood into cylinders, creating dowel rods. Its primary component is a rotating blade that is used to shape wooden stock into dowels. The other is responsible for cutting dowel rods into pegs of uniform size.
